*another update* ok, i took some of the other guys' opinion and replaced the battery, however even though it was checked OK i still replaced it... and the outcome seemed to be ok, it seems it DOES run better but it still sputters when i stop... ALSO, i sprayed down some vacuum lines while it was running to see if MAYBE there was a leak, and I had no hits on that. i DID reset the PCM, and im still having some problems... anyone else have some idea's?!?

could there possibly be mosture in the gas tank? or something with the fuel like blackedout said? im running out of options and my military pay is NOT enough to be waisting haha... so any idea's are greatly appreciated!!! thanks everyone

the IAC and the idle air control valve are the same thing, its a little motor that controls a plunger in the back of the throttle body to adjust the air flow at idle
